Description

One-way flow mechanical water meter
Technical Field
The utility model relates to a mechanical type water gauge technical field specifically is a unidirectional flow mechanical type water gauge.
Background
The one-way flow mechanical water meter is mainly composed of a sensing mechanism and a counter, the principle of the one-way flow mechanical water meter is almost the same no matter the traditional common water meter or the modern intelligent water meter, and the one-way flow mechanical water meter is widely applied to various fields.
When the existing one-way flow mechanical water meter is installed, a valve cover and a valve body are generally fixedly connected together by using fixing screws, and certain sealing measures are taken, but the problem that disassembly and assembly are inconvenient is caused, and time is wasted when disassembly and assembly are needed, so that the problem is solved by using the one-way flow mechanical water meter.

Drawings
Fig. 1 is a schematic cross-sectional view of the present invention;
fig. 2 is a schematic structural view of the water flow meter of the present invention;
fig. 3 is a schematic cross-sectional view of the valve cover of the present invention.
In the figure: 1. a valve body; 2. a valve cover; 3. a flow measurement valve stem; 4. a water flow meter; 5. water sealing; 6. a first connecting rod; 7. a transverse plate; 8. a second connecting rod; 9. a support pillar; 10. a third connecting rod; 11. an impeller; 12. a fixed block; 13. a spring; 14. a valve core; 15. sealing the cushion block; 16. a dial plate is graduated; 17. and a digital display window.

Referring to fig. 1-3, the present invention provides a technical solution: the utility model provides a one-way flow mechanical type water gauge, including valve body 1, the upper portion fixedly connected with valve gap 2 of valve body 1, the both sides of valve gap 2 are rotated respectively and are connected with head rod 6, the one end fixedly connected with second connecting rod 8 of head rod 6, the one end swing joint of second connecting rod 8 has third connecting rod 10, the one end fixedly connected with fixed block 12 of third connecting rod 10, the inner wall both sides difference fixedly connected with support column 9 of valve gap 2, the one end of support column 9 and the middle swing joint of second connecting rod 8, the fixed intercommunication in upper portion of valve gap 2 has water seal 5, the inside fixedly connected with flow measurement valve rod 3 of water seal 5, the one end fixedly connected with rivers table 4 of flow measurement valve rod 3, the bottom fixedly connected with impeller 11 of flow.
In practical implementation, the valve element 14 is arranged inside the valve body 1, and the impeller 11 is arranged inside the valve element 14, so that water flow can be conveniently detected. A sealing cushion block 15 is arranged between the valve body 1 and the valve cover 2, so that the sealing effect is achieved, and the water leakage condition is effectively prevented. One end of the first connecting rod 6 is fixedly connected with a vertically arranged transverse plate 7, so that the transverse plate 7 can be pulled or pushed conveniently to drive the first connecting rod 6 to move left and right. The fixed blocks 12 are arranged into two groups, so that the valve body 1 and the valve cover 2 can be clamped conveniently. The inside of water flow meter 4 is provided with scale dial 16, and one side of scale dial 16 is provided with digital display window 17, is convenient for count. A spring 13 is arranged between the third connecting rod 10 and the fixed block 12, so that the resetting is convenient.
The working principle is as follows: when using, through the inside at valve gap 2 sets up head rod 6, second connecting rod 8, third connecting rod 10 and fixed block 12, can drive head rod 6 through pulling diaphragm 7 and remove, head rod 6 drives second connecting rod 8 and moves about, second connecting rod 8 drives third connecting rod 10 and removes, third connecting rod 10 drives fixed block 12 and removes and then can be with valve gap 2 fixed joint on valve body 1, rivers pass through impeller 11, impeller 11 drives flow measurement valve rod 3 and rotates, flow measurement valve rod 3 drives the scale needle on the scale dial 16 and carries out the revolution count, can detect discharge and be convenient for install and dismantle valve gap 2.

Claims (7)

1. A one-way flow mechanical water meter comprises a valve body (1), and is characterized in that: the upper part of the valve body (1) is fixedly connected with a valve cover (2), two sides of the valve cover (2) are respectively and rotatably connected with a first connecting rod (6), one end of the first connecting rod (6) is fixedly connected with a second connecting rod (8), one end of the second connecting rod (8) is movably connected with a third connecting rod (10), one end of the third connecting rod (10) is fixedly connected with a fixed block (12), two sides of the inner wall of the valve cover (2) are respectively and fixedly connected with a supporting column (9), one end of the supporting column (9) is movably connected with the middle of the second connecting rod (8), the upper part of the valve cover (2) is fixedly communicated with a water seal (5), the inside of the water seal (5) is fixedly connected with a flow measuring valve rod (3), one end of the flow measuring valve rod (3) is fixedly connected with a water flow meter (4), the bottom of the flow measurement valve rod (3) is fixedly connected with an impeller (11).
2. A unidirectional flow mechanical water meter as set forth in claim 1, wherein: a valve core (14) is arranged in the valve body (1), and the impeller (11) is arranged in the valve core (14).
3. A unidirectional flow mechanical water meter as set forth in claim 1, wherein: and a sealing cushion block (15) is arranged between the valve body (1) and the valve cover (2).
4. A unidirectional flow mechanical water meter as set forth in claim 1, wherein: one end of the first connecting rod (6) is fixedly connected with a transverse plate (7) which is vertically arranged.
5. A unidirectional flow mechanical water meter as set forth in claim 1, wherein: the fixed blocks (12) are arranged into two groups.
6. A unidirectional flow mechanical water meter as set forth in claim 1, wherein: the water flow meter is characterized in that a scale dial (16) is arranged inside the water flow meter (4), and a digital display window (17) is arranged on one side of the scale dial (16).
7. A unidirectional flow mechanical water meter as set forth in claim 1, wherein: and a spring (13) is arranged between the third connecting rod (10) and the fixed block (12).
